APAC Resources  (OTCPK:APPCF) Forward Dividend Yield % Explanation

Over the long term, the return from dividends has been a significant contributor to the total returns produced by equity securities. Studies by Elroy Dimson, Paul Marsh, and Mike Staunton of Princeton University (2002) found that a market-oriented portfolio, which included reinvested dividends, would have generated nearly 85 times the wealth generated by the same portfolio relying solely on capital gains.

Dividends may also qualify a lower tax rate for investors.

In dividends investing, Payout Ratio and Dividend Growth Rate are the two most important variables for consideration. A lower payout ratio may indicate that the company has more room to increase its dividends.

APAC Resources Forward Dividend Yield % Calculation

Dividend Yield measures how much a company pays out in dividends each year relative to its share price.

APAC Resources's Forward Annual Dividend Yield (%) for Today is calculated as

Forward Annual Dividend Yield=Forward Full Year Dividend/Current Share Price
=0.011716536888/0.18893
=6.20 %

Current Share Price is $0.18893.
APAC Resources's Dividends per Share for the forward twelve months is calculated as $0.011716536888 * 1 = $0.011716536888.

APAC Resources Business Description

Other Exchanges 01104:Hong KongFZV:Germany
Address 138 Gloucester Road, Allied Kajima Building, Wanchai, Room 2304, 23rd Floor, Hong Kong, HKG
APAC Resources Ltd is an investment holding company principally engaged in the commodity trading business and resource investment business. The company operates through three business segments, namely Commodity Business, which includes trading of commodities; Resource investment, which is engaged in the trading of and investment in listed and unlisted securities; and Principal investment and financial services, which engages in the provision of loan financing and investments in loan notes, convertible notes, and other financial assets. The company generates maximum revenue from the Commodity Business segment. It operates in Hong Kong, the PRC, Australia, and the Philippines, with the majority of its revenue coming from the PRC.
